Our analysis looked at 5 schools in West Virginia to see which associate degree programs offered the best value experiences for dental support students with the aim of identifying those quality schools that are more affordable than some of their counterparts.

When determining this ranking, we place a high emphasis on the school's quality as well as its sticker price. Even though a college may be affordable, it may not offer value. More specifically, we discount our quality score by the published tuition and fees charged by a school. This gives the cost per unit of quality for each college. The value is determined by how much quality your dollar buys.

Our calculations use out-of-state tuition and fees in our nationwide and regional rankings. Average in-state tuition and fees are used for our statewide rankings.

Our 2023 rankings named BridgeValley Community & Technical College the best value school in West Virginia for dental support services students working on their associate degree. Located in the medium-sized suburb of South Charleston, BridgeValley Community & Technical College is a public college with a small student population.

BridgeValley Community & Technical College undergraduate students pay an average of $5,132 in in-state tuition and fees each year. The average amount in student loans that dental support majors at BridgeValley Community & Technical College take out while working on their Associate Degree is $13,673.

The excellent associate degree programs at West Liberty University helped the school earn the #2 place on this year’s ranking of the best value dental support services schools in West Virginia. Located in the rural area of West Liberty, West Liberty University is a public school with a small student population.

In-state tuition fees for undergraduate students at West Liberty University are $8,716 per year. After completing their Associate Degree, dental support graduates from West Liberty University carry an average student debtload of $23,932. For students who choose a 10-year repayment plan, the average monthly student loan payment is $353.

In addition to its best value ranking, and one of the reasons why the school is on the list, West Liberty University is ranked #4 for overall quality for dental support in West Virginia.
